Etymology

[edit]

From earlierfoilage, from LateMiddle Englishffoylage, fromMiddle Frenchfeuillage. The more recent form is influenced byLatinfolium(leaf).

Noun

[edit]

foliage (countable anduncountable,pluralfoliages)

  1. Theleaves ofplants.
    Synonym:leafage
    • 1907 August,Robert W[illiam] Chambers, “Afterglow”, inThe Younger Set, New York, N.Y.:D. Appleton & Company,→OCLC,page168:
      Breezes blowing from beds of iris quickened her breath with their perfume; she saw the tufted lilacs sway in the wind, and the streamers of mauve-tinted wistaria swinging, all a-glisten with golden bees; she saw a crimson cardinal winging through thefoliage, and amorous tanagers flashing like scarlet flames athwart the pines.
  2. (short for)Fall foliage.
  3. Anarchitecturalornamentrepresenting foliage.
